Xiaomi Poco X4 GT vs. Motorola Edge 30 Neo: A Comparative Analysis
Let's dive into a detailed comparison of the Xiaomi Poco X4 GT and the Motorola Edge 30 Neo, two compelling mid-range smartphones vying for your attention. We'll dissect their specifications, analyze their real-world implications, and ultimately help you decide which phone best fits your needs.
1. Specifications Breakdown
Feature | Xiaomi Poco X4 GT | Motorola Edge 30 Neo | Real-World Implications |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Dimensions (mm) | 163.6 x 74.3 x 8.9 | 152.9 x 71.2 x 7.8 | Edge 30 Neo is noticeably smaller and lighter, enhancing one-handed usability. |
Weight (g) | 200 | 155 | Lighter weight contributes to greater comfort during extended use. |
Display | |||
Type | IPS LCD | P-OLED | P-OLED offers deeper blacks, vibrant colors, and potentially better battery efficiency. |
Refresh Rate (Hz) | 144 | 120 | Both offer smooth scrolling and animations; Poco X4 GT has a slight edge in fluidity. |
Size (inches) | 6.6 | 6.28 | Poco X4 GT provides a larger viewing area for media consumption. |
Resolution | 1080 x 2460 | 1080 x 2400 | Similar sharpness; difference in pixel density is negligible.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Dimensity 8100 | Snapdragon 695 | Dimensity 8100 generally offers superior CPU and GPU performance for demanding tasks and gaming. |
CPU | Octa-core | Octa-core | Poco X4 GT's Cortex-A78 cores provide a significant performance advantage. |
RAM (GB) | 8 | 8 | Both offer ample RAM for multitasking and smooth app performance. |
Camera | |||
Main Camera (MP) | 64 | 64 | Comparable resolution; real-world image quality will depend on sensor and processing. |
Selfie Camera (MP) | 16 | 32 | Edge 30 Neo boasts a higher resolution selfie camera. |
Battery Life | |||
Capacity (mAh) | 5080 | 4020 | Poco X4 GT has a significantly larger battery, likely resulting in longer battery life. |
Fast Charging (W) | 67 | 68 | Nearly identical fast charging speeds; minimal difference in charging times. |
Wireless Charging | No | 5W | Edge 30 Neo offers slow wireless charging. |
2. Key Insights
The Poco X4 GT is a performance-focused device. Its Dimensity 8100 chipset and 144Hz display deliver a powerful and smooth experience, ideal for gaming and demanding tasks. The larger battery ensures extended usage without frequent charging.
The Motorola Edge 30 Neo prioritizes portability and aesthetics. Its compact and lightweight design, coupled with the vibrant P-OLED display, makes it a stylish and comfortable option. The inclusion of wireless charging, albeit slow, adds convenience.
3. User Profiles and Recommendations
Poco X4 GT: Gamers, power users, and those seeking long battery life.
Edge 30 Neo: Style-conscious users, those prioritizing portability and a vibrant display, light users.
